  • Work under the guidance of the Sr Manager - Simulation Product Development
  • Extend and improve the simulation pipeline in terms of fidelity and realism
  • Implement real time simulation for robotic surgery, utilizing commercial game engines and developing custom physics engines
  • Research, prototype and develop new simulation technologies and ideas
  • Collaborate with other engineers and 3D technical artists
  • Review videos and images of real clinical procedures to improve the simulation software
  • Work in a shared code base, implementing proper development principles
  • Optimize performance, robustness, and visual fidelity
  • Understand the da Vinci Robotics Platform streaming API's and consume streaming data inside rendering engines
  • Develop software adhering to ISI coding standards and good software development practices
  • Ensure that medical device designs meet product quality requirements and comply with design control processes
  • Execute systematic and dynamic evidence-based troubleshooting techniques
  • Minimum 5 years of professional hands-on experience in 3D simulation development or real-time physics engine development
  • Exceptional C++ and/or C# coding and architecture capabilities
  • Solid mathematical knowledge with emphasis on linear algebra
  • Ability to learn and work autonomously to deliver high quality code
  • Bachelor's degree in Computer Science, Mathematics, Physics or related fields
  • Generalist - not bound to specific tools to solve a problem
  • Ability to understand complex systems from high level to low level components
  • Experience using Unreal Engine and/or Unity
  • Experience with physical simulation SDK such as PhysX
  • Experience in Python (numpy, pytest, opencv, open3d)
  • Experience in computer vision
  • Experience with soft body/tissue imaging and simulation
  • Experience with medical applications/medical imaging application development
  • Experience with Blender or other 3D modeling platforms
